You can create a modifier set from your online Square Dashboard:

 

From Items, select Modifiers > Create Modifier Set.
Enter the modifier set information > Save.
Select Apply Set to Items > select desired menu items > confirm Apply to Items.


Keep in mind, you can choose whether you’d like modifier selections to appear on guest checks, and even set a minimum and maximum number of modifiers allowed for that item.
